Applications
Cyclopentadecanol (CAS 4727-17-7) is a long-chain cyclic aliphatic alcohol used as a specialty intermediate and fragrance-related ingredient. In perfumery/fragrance, it can function as an odorant and a fixative. In cosmetics/personal care, it may serve as an emollient and solvent or carrier for active ingredients. In coatings and inks, it can act as a processing aid or a wax-like plasticizer to improve flow and film formation. In polymers/plastics, it may be used as a plasticizer or processing aid in specialty formulations or as a precursor for esters used in functional materials. In industrial manufacturing, it is evaluated as an intermediate for the synthesis of specialty chemicals. Subject to local regulations and formulation limits.
